Understanding NFL RedZone
NFL RedZone is a special television channel that broadcasts live NFL games on Sunday afternoons, switching between games whenever a team enters the 20-yard line, also known as the "red zone." This ensures viewers see every scoring opportunity and touchdown, making it an exciting way to follow the league’s action. For avid football enthusiasts, RedZone offers a dynamic and engaging viewing experience that traditional game broadcasts simply can't match. The fast-paced nature of RedZone keeps fans on the edge of their seats, delivering the most crucial moments from every game in real time.

Streaming Services Offering NFL RedZone
Streaming services have become increasingly popular for watching live sports, and several platforms offer NFL RedZone as part of their subscription packages. These services provide flexibility and often include additional content, making them a compelling alternative to traditional cable.
- NFL+ Premium: NFL+ Premium is the NFL's official streaming service, and it includes access to NFL RedZone, live local and primetime games on mobile devices, game replays, and more. This is a comprehensive option for NFL fans who want a wide range of content directly from the league.
- YouTube TV: YouTube TV offers a comprehensive channel lineup, including major networks, sports channels, and the option to add NFL RedZone through the Sports Plus add-on. This service is known for its user-friendly interface and extensive DVR capabilities.
- FuboTV: FuboTV is a sports-centric streaming service that includes many sports channels, including NFL RedZone as part of its add-on packages. FuboTV is a great choice for fans who want a wide variety of sports content.
- Sling TV: Sling TV offers different packages, and you can add NFL RedZone through the Sports Extra add-on. Sling TV is a more budget-friendly option compared to some other streaming services.
Streaming services offer the advantage of watching RedZone on various devices, including smartphones, tablets, smart TVs, and computers. This flexibility allows you to watch from anywhere with an internet connection, making it a convenient option for those on the go.

Which streaming services offer NFL RedZone as part of their packages?
Several streaming services provide NFL RedZone, including NFL+ Premium, YouTube TV (via the Sports Plus add-on), FuboTV (as part of their add-on packages), and Sling TV (through the Sports Extra add-on). Each service has different pricing and features, so compare to find the best fit.
